Yep Rice Breast. Its common and Im not going to knowingly eat it..

Here is a little literature of some info on Sarcocystis in Humans(RiceBreast)

"after eating sarcocysts in animal muscles (meat), they become infected with stages that develop in the gastrointestinal tract. Humans can serve as both intermediate and definitive hosts for different species of Sarcocystis. Detection methods, means of identification, prevalence of infection, transmission routes, clinical signs, diagnostics, and methods of treatment and prevention are described in this chapter."
